Three employees of Seoul Metro, including Director A, have been suspended from their positions amid allegations of accepting bribes such as golf entertainment from a supplier.
According to Seoul Metro on the 24th, Director A and two other employees from the Technical Headquarters will be suspended effective the 25th. A and the others are under police investigation for accepting money and entertainment, with the severity of their misconduct making it difficult for them to perform their duties normally.
Earlier, the company reported to the police after receiving a tip that Director A had received golf entertainment and other benefits from a supplier involved in a private contract.
The Seongdong Police Station in Seoul has booked the individuals on charges including bribery and conducted a search of Seoul Metro’s headquarters office on the 17th.
